dc.description.abstractWind turbine is a rotating machine which converts the kinetic energy in wind into mechanical energy then is converts to electrical energy using electrical generator. A prototype development of Horizontal Axis Wind Turbine is produce with the purpose to design a mini model of wind turbine blades based on Horizontal Axis Wind Turbine model and to build mini model of Horizontal Axis Wind Turbine that can produce electricity. This project consists of several processes starting from designing process, material selection installation and testing. Airplane winglet wing and propeller has been choosing as wind turbine blade design. Two type of testing is used to run Horizontal Axis Wind Turbine model; Output voltage testing and L.E.D testing. Higher number of blade produce more output voltage. The optimum angle to harvest kinetic energy from wind source in this project is 45°. The comparison between two designs of wind turbine blades shows that Twist blade is a better design compare to Winglet blade. For overall, this project is successful and able to produce electricity from wind source.en_US
